选择下拉框中的一项后,旁边跳出一个新的文本框
选择了下拉框中的一项后,在该下拉框旁边跳出一个文本框,可以输入数字,不是跳出个网页哦一楼的答案很接近,能再改下吗?选择第一个不需要跳出文本框,选第二个自动跳出,然后再选择...
选择了下拉框中的一项后,在该下拉框旁边跳出一个文本框,可以输入数字,不是跳出个网页哦
一楼的答案很接近,能再改下吗?选择第一个不需要跳出文本框,选第二个自动跳出,然后再选择第一个,则自动隐藏,谢谢 展开
一楼的答案很接近,能再改下吗?选择第一个不需要跳出文本框,选第二个自动跳出,然后再选择第一个,则自动隐藏,谢谢 展开
1个回答
展开全部
<script>
function showText(){
if(document.getElementById("q").value==1){
document.getElementById("text").innerHTML="<input name='a' id='a' value='第一个文本框' type='text' /><input type='button' value='隐藏' onclick='hiddenText();' />";
document.getElementById("q").value=1;
}else if(document.getElementById("q").value==2){
document.getElementById("text").innerHTML="<input name='b' id='b' value='第二个文本框' type='text' /><input type='button' value='隐藏' onclick='hiddenText();' />";
document.getElementById("q").value=2;
}
}
function hiddenText(){
document.getElementById("text").innerHTML="";
}
</script>
<select name="q" id="q" onchange="showText();">
<option value="1">1</option>
<option value="2">2</option>
</select>
<span id="text"></span>
function showText(){
if(document.getElementById("q").value==1){
document.getElementById("text").innerHTML="<input name='a' id='a' value='第一个文本框' type='text' /><input type='button' value='隐藏' onclick='hiddenText();' />";
document.getElementById("q").value=1;
}else if(document.getElementById("q").value==2){
document.getElementById("text").innerHTML="<input name='b' id='b' value='第二个文本框' type='text' /><input type='button' value='隐藏' onclick='hiddenText();' />";
document.getElementById("q").value=2;
}
}
function hiddenText(){
document.getElementById("text").innerHTML="";
}
</script>
<select name="q" id="q" onchange="showText();">
<option value="1">1</option>
<option value="2">2</option>
</select>
<span id="text"></span>
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询